Votes at a glance: minutes, ordinance for canine 'Stormy', licenses, appointments and executive session approved

Conyers City Council · December 17, 2025
AI-Generated Content: All content on this page was generated by AI to highlight key points from the meeting. For complete details and context, we recommend watching the full video. so we can fix them.

Summary

Council approved meeting minutes, declared police canine Stormy surplus to allow officer adoption, approved two alcohol licenses, increased arts funding to $30,000, reappointed two board members, extended the StreetScan contract and agreed to enter executive session for potential litigation and personnel.

At the meeting the council approved several routine and substantive items by voice vote. Key outcomes recorded in the meeting transcript:

- Approval of November 19 meeting minutes: motion seconded and approved by voice vote.
